Kritami

Kritami is a small pebbly cove just south of the pretty village of Kioni on Ithaca, tucked beyond the little cape of Ai Lia with its tiny church. You anchor off and swim straight into clear blue water — it's well suited for snorkeling and diving around the rocks. It's the kind of quiet, unfussy spot that feels like a local secret rather than a destination.
